Two is multiplied by the difference of eight and a number

Respuesta :

jimrgrant1 jimrgrant1
  • 24-08-2022

Answer:

2(8 - n)

Step-by-step explanation:

let n be the number then the difference of 8 and the number is 8 - n , then multiplying this expression by 2 gives

2(8 - n)
